Learn more about Guitar Hero: Aerosmith. (Flash demo) SynopsisJust like rock 'n' roll, Aerosmith lives on. But the band didn't always enjoy the fame and fortune it does today. See what it was like for these once-unknown musicians to skyrocket to stardom in Guitar Hero: Aerosmith. This adventure for the amazing Guitar Hero series puts you in the shoes of Aerosmith members Joe Perry, Brad Whitford and Tom Hamilton as you rock out alongside lead singer Steven Tyler and drummer Joey Kramer. Experience all the steps of their rise to fame, from their first gig to their days as rock royalty.Guitar Hero: Aerosmith challenges you to progress to the top by performing in the same venues as the band did throughout its illustrious career. Along the way, you can jam to many of Aerosmith's greatest hits, as well as songs by other popular artists that the band has performed with or been inspired by in some way. No matter which tune you try, you'll have hours of fun emulating these famous rock legends. Can you measure up to a band that's sold more than 150 million albums worldwide?

ROCK THIS WAY!!!!

If you are an Aerosmith fan, this is a must have! Fun storyline, band interviews, and awesome music! I was very disappointed that some of my personal favorites were not included (Eat the Rich, Get a Grip, Dude Looks Like a Lady), but Sweet Emotion, Love in an Elevator, Rag Doll, Pink, and Walk This Way TOTALLY make up for it! The avatars are a lot of fun- it is a little distracting from the gameplay since you want to watch the band! My only peeve with the game was the "opening acts" when you first start career play- you have to play through two non-Aerosmith songs before you can play their songs (which is a bummer when you're ready to rock out to them!). But, overall, this was well thought out and a lot of fun! I cant wait for new band-themed games! Bring on GH Metallica!!!
What's great about it: Great avatars, awesome music, fun gameplay
What's not so great: "Opening Acts"
